What is Shoprite's parent company?

Written by Editorial Team | Last Updated: August 2026

ShopRite is operated under the overarching umbrella of Wakefern Food Corporation, which functions as the primary cooperative distributor, service provider, and administrative parent for the brand. Founded in 1946 by a small group of independent grocers in New Jersey, Wakefern acts as a retailer-owned cooperative that provides joint procurement, warehousing, logistics, advertising, and marketing services to dozens of independent member companies that own and operate individual ShopRite store locations.
